Rubina Mulchandani
PhD Scholar

Rubina Mulchandani is a graduate in Life Sciences (University Rank Holder, Hansraj College, Delhi University) and a post graduate in Clinical Research (batch topper, IIPH-Delhi). She is currently pursuing her PhD in Clinical Research at IIPH-Delhi. Her area of work is cardiovascular epidemiology and pharmacovigilance and her thesis is titled “Statin use related neuro-cognitive changes among adults: a longitudinal pilot study at a large tertiary care hospital in Delhi”. She has considerable teaching experience and regularly takes sessions on Epidemiology, Biostatistics, Research Methodology, Systematic Reviews and Meta-Analyses, Clinical Trials and Data Management for the on-campus post-graduate courses and short-term trainings and workshops. Her fields of interest include but are not limited to epidemiology of communicable and non-communicable diseases, data science and research ethics. She has 10 scientific publications (9 as the first author) in reputed international and national journals. Apart from research, Rubina thoroughly enjoys teaching as well as learning and participating in science communication activities in an effort to make scientific developments more accessible to the larger community as a whole.

Research Summary and Interests

Rubina Mulchandani has been working on understanding the adverse effects of cholesterol-lowering drugs called statins on patients visiting a tertiary care hospital OPD for primary or secondary prevention of cardiovascular disease. Her masters’ thesis focused on determining the burden of myalgia among outpatient statin users. Her PhD work focuses on measuring changes in the neuro-cognitive profile of statin users over a period of 2 years. She is following up a patient cohort on statin to assess cognitive scores at different time intervals (using the Montreal Cognitive Scale), calculate a difference between the scores and explore possible reasons for the same.
